Comprehending Mental Health Assessment
Mental health assessments involve an extensive evaluation of a person's psychological, emotional, and social wellness. The primary purpose is to determine mental health disorders, gauge severity, and develop suitable treatment plans. The assessment process can include various tools and strategies, varying from structured interviews and questionnaires to psychological testing.
Key Components of a Mental Health Assessment
Clinical Interview: A conversation in between the private and a mental health specialist, where personal history, signs, and lifestyle elements are checked out.

Standardized Questionnaires: Tools like the Beck Depression Inventory or the Generalized Anxiety Disorder Scale aid measure symptom severity and provide a more objective procedure.

Observations: The clinician observes the individual's behavior and mood during assessments, supplying important insights into their mental health.

Physical Examination: Although primarily psychological, some conditions can have physiological elements. A medical exam might help eliminate other issues.

Psychological Testing: These assessments can use much deeper insights into cognitive functions, personality qualities, and potential dysfunctions.

As soon as a mental health disorder is determined, a myriad of treatment choices is available. These methods may vary based on personal needs, the particular nature of the disorder, and the intensity of symptoms.
Typical Treatment Modalities
1. Psychotherapy (Talk Therapy)

Psychotherapy is essential in mental health treatment and includes different restorative strategies targeted at attending to psychological concerns. Typical kinds include:
Cognitive Behavioral Therapy (CBT): Focuses on altering unfavorable idea patterns and habits.Dialectical Behavior Therapy (DBT): A form of CBT customized for people with borderline personality disorder and similar issues.Psychodynamic Therapy: Seeks to explore previous experiences and unconscious procedures influencing current habits.
2. Medication Management

For numerous people, medication can help minimize signs of mental health disorders. Common classes of medications consist of:
Antidepressants: Used mostly for depression and anxiety disorders.Antipsychotics: Helpful for those experiencing severe mental disorders like schizophrenia.State of mind Stabilizers: Used to deal with state of mind disorders such as bipolar affective disorder.
3. Way of life Modifications

Along with psychotherapy and medication, lifestyle modifications can significantly impact mental health. Recommendations might include:
Regular Exercise: Physical activity improves state of mind and decreases anxiety.Healthy Diet: Nutritional changes can profoundly affect mental well-being.Sleep Hygiene: Establishing a regular sleep schedule can improve total mental health.Enhancing Community and Support Systems

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)
Q1: When should somebody look for a mental health assessment?

A1: Individuals must consider looking for an assessment when they experience consistent modifications in state of mind, extended unhappiness, excessive anxiety, or interruptions in day-to-day activities that impact lifestyle.

Q2: Are mental health assessments personal?

A2: Yes, mental health assessments are usually personal, with results shared only with permission or in circumstances where there's a legal obligation to reveal info, such as imminent danger.

Q3: How long does a mental health assessment take?

A3: The duration can differ extensively, but many assessments take between one to 2 hours, consisting of interviews, questionnaires, and any appropriate examinations.

Q4: Can mental diseases be treated?

A4: While numerous mental health conditions can be effectively handled to the point where individuals experience significant remedy for signs, they may not constantly be totally "cured." Ongoing management is frequently needed.

Q5: What should I anticipate during a therapy session?

A5: During a therapy session, individuals can anticipate to discuss their sensations, thoughts, and behaviors in a safe, non-judgmental environment. The therapist listens actively, provides insights, and might use therapeutic interventions tailored to the individual's needs.
